Sec. 309.001. ARTS AND ENTERTAINMENT DISTRICTS.

(a)A municipality with a population of more than one million may designate a defined area in the municipality as an arts and entertainment district to develop a public and private collaboration that plays a vital role in the cultural life and development of the community in the district.
(b)The municipality shall develop the area in the district so that it contributes to the public through interpretive, educational, and recreational uses.
(c)The municipality may solicit grants and donations for the development of the district.
(d)The municipality may provide incentives to persons to develop the area in the district for public purposes.
